DUMBO—Two Trees' rental project at 60 Water Street is nearing completion, but just to make sure we're all still paying attention, the marketing team has taken to releasing new renderings (and a teaser site). Still no interior visuals, but today we got a look at the entrance to building and the angled pattern of the windows. Not the most thrilling stuff, but leasing will launch "in the coming weeks," so the real thrills are just around the corner. Still no word on pricing. [CurbedWire Inbox; previously]

UPPER WEST SIDE—HFZ Capital is adding a li'l rooftop addition to 1904-built beauty The Chatsworth and relaunching it as co-ops. Signage just went up, so progress has been made. The number of units in the building will be chopped from 159 down to 50, and they will be one- to five-bedrooms. Two fun facts: the building was named after a snooty British estate, and it has counted among its residents Irving Berlin, Charles Baskerville, Susan Sarandon, and Conan O'Brien.
